Do a internet search for Morse Code decipher type program, where you can put your computer microphone next to the speaker on the radio and it will listen to the code and decode it for you.

Find a CW program and teach yourself morse code.
Its not hard.
Learn the numbers first - if you need to learn something fast.
They are a sequence of 5 dots or dah's.

.- - - -
..- - -
...- -
.... -
.....

-....
--...
---..
----.
-----
